From Hog Hill Mill Blog on Instagram: “Happy Birthday to The Lovely @lindamccartney. Linda Louise Eastman was born in Scarsdale, New York on September 24, 1941. There are very…” – There are very few photos of Linda at Hog Hill Mill as she was usually the one behind the camera! I think that makes this 1992 photo taken by Gillian Allard of her and @paulmccartney that much more special.

Eight Arms to Hold You: The Solo Beatles Compendium

We owe a lot to Chip Madinger and Mark Easter for the creation of those session pages, but you really have to buy this book to get all the details!

Eight Arms To Hold You: The Solo Beatles Compendium is the ultimate look at the careers of John Lennon, Paul McCartney, George Harrison and Ringo Starr beyond the Beatles. Every aspect of their professional careers as solo artists is explored, from recording sessions, record releases and tours, to television, film and music videos, including everything in between. From their early film soundtrack work to the officially released retrospectives, all solo efforts by the four men are exhaustively examined.
